Output ef86d37bed11b4950290b755ffb365d3f88469f81611b9d1259e7bae182a50c3:44

value
64456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0831aaefea7543f4b955990e6a7cf3933676a496 OP_EQUAL
address
32SLq3zEe3ahywdTZ5iz3hoEmm5Y9xX8Yf
transaction
ef86d37bed11b4950290b755ffb365d3f88469f81611b9d1259e7bae182a50c3
spent
true